SBI levies various service charges for its banking products and services, which can differ based on the account type and specific service utilized. For State Bank of India (SBI) savings accounts, key service charges often include those related to debit card issuance and annual maintenance.
SBI Savings Account Debit Card Charges
The following table outlines some of the service charges associated with debit cards for SBI savings accounts:
Service Type | Associated Charges |
---|---|
Salary Account Debit Card Issuance | Free |
Contactless/Silver/Global/Classic Debit Card Annual Maintenance Charge | ₹125 + GST |
Combo/Yuva/Gold Debit Card Annual Maintenance Charge | ₹175 + GST |
Platinum Debit Card Annual Maintenance Charge | ₹250 + GST |
It is important to note that "GST" refers to Goods and Services Tax, an indirect tax levied on most goods and services in India. This tax is added to the base charge.
